Silicone gel therapy has emerged as a popular and effective solution for minimizing the appearance of acne scars. This mild method works by creating a protective seal over the skin, which helps to replenish the area and stimulate collagen production. Collagen is a vital protein that provides structure and support to the skin. Over time, regular use of silicone gel can minimize the appearance of scars, making them less noticeable and improving the overall texture of your skin.

Silicone Gel for Seamless Scar Healing
Silicone gel has become a leading treatment for minimizing the appearance of scars. This soft gel operates by creating a moist barrier over the scar, promoting tissue regeneration.
The seal helps to avoid scarring from drying out, which can lead in more noticeable scars. Additionally, silicone gel can help to minimize itching and tenderness associated with fresh scars.
